Output 85d07ef14c003b68e48e592984a22741df4246bf93e8327498fdf36dad6062d2:0

value
6808073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c04aef52981accbb4f6af530d6744309e720fd9 OP_EQUAL
address
M8zhx9DVcRSGNkhS8K19HdES66zWjy9WdE
transaction
85d07ef14c003b68e48e592984a22741df4246bf93e8327498fdf36dad6062d2
spent
true